The Tamil Apostolate
Vision:
To Be A Vibrant Christ-Centered Community
Mission:
We, the Tamil Apostolate of OLSS commit ourselves to building a Christ-centered Tamil speaking community by renewing family and community life by journeying together, strengthening the bonds of relationships with one another, living out the Word of God and the Eucharist as the center of our faith
Brief Description:
The Tamil Apostolate originated in 1992 to celebrate Masses and other spiritual activities in Tamil in OLSS for the Tamil community living in and around Yishun and Sembawang.

Activities:
• Tamil mass - Every 3rd Saturday of the month at 6.30 pm.
• Celebrate Infant Jesus feast with 3 days Triduum every year in January.
• Celebrate New year Mass (Jan 1), stations of the Cross and Good Friday services during lent in Tamil.
• Celebrate Home Rosary in the months of May and October (open to all families who wish to bring Mother Mary statue to their home, invite Parishioners and conduct rosary prayers with fellowship)
• Celebrate Tamil Apostolate Committee Anniversary in August.
• Organize family get together once a year.
• Provide support to ACTS (Archdiocesan Commission for Tamil speaking) in line with their mission and vision of the Archdiocesan level spiritual events.
